You can only e-file the current tax year (2012). All past years have to be mailed in. Amendments always have to be mailed. The IRS web site has all the forms needed. (I have not heard of any software such as TurboTax or TaxAct that helps with amendments.)

While you can certainly fill out the form or use an online program, you will need to print and mail in the amended return...also note that it is not the same form 1040, but rather 1040x to signify that you are filing an amended return.
